Local tips
- Visit during early morning or late afternoon for the best light for photography.
- Try the local seafood at nearby eateries for an authentic culinary experience.
- Bring sunscreen and stay hydrated, as the sun can be intense throughout the day.
- Engage with local fishermen to learn about traditional fishing techniques.
- Respect local customs and the environment while exploring the area.

Getting There
-
Car
To reach Kalmunai Point from the central areas of Puttalam District, start by driving south on the A12 road. Continue on the A12 for approximately 30 kilometers. Take a right turn onto the B78 road towards Etalai. After around 10 kilometers, you will reach a junction where you need to take a left turn onto the road leading to Kalmunai Point. Follow the road for about 5 kilometers until you arrive at Kalmunai Point, located at the address 3Q74+82G, Etalai. Ensure your vehicle has enough fuel as there are limited fuel stations along the route.
-
Public Transportation
If you prefer public transportation, start by taking a bus from Puttalam town to Kalpitiya Bus Terminal. From there, find a bus heading towards Etalai (make sure to ask for the correct bus, as routes may change). The bus ride will take approximately 1-1.5 hours. Upon arrival in Etalai, you may need to take a tuk-tuk or a local taxi to reach Kalmunai Point, which is about 5 kilometers away. Be prepared to pay around 300-500 LKR for the tuk-tuk ride. It's advisable to confirm the fares before starting your journey.
